Bruckner’s last symphony No. 9, with its sublime sound filled with resignation, is a heart-wrenching work. The highly respected Italian maestro Giulini fully extracts the beautiful poetry and solemn atmosphere from the Vienna Philharmonic, and recreates the construction and mystery of this almost cosmic work on a vast scale. This is one of the most notable pieces of his precious legacy. [Performed by] Vienna Philharmonic Orchestra, Conductor: Carlo Maria Giulini Recorded: June 1988 in Vienna ●SHM-CD format ●Green color label coated ●Instructions included ●Booklet
